We are seeking qualified individuals to train for a career as a Service Person. This 4-year apprenticeship program includes on-the-job training and 12 weeks of competency-based classroom training that prepares you for a career as a Service Person. Service Persons will repair, inspect, and service any type of gas and gas related appliances and equipment, install and change meters of any size. On occasion, may be required to perform other functions commensurate with capabilities. **_ Responsibilities:_** - Repairs, replaces, adjusts, and services all sizes of gas equipment including meters. - Installs, inspects, services, or connects any type or size of gas appliance or gas equipment, does all types of pipe fitting within - the limits of the Manitoba Utility Gas Fitter's Licence. - Monitors, repairs, services, and maintains company plant; locates plant for contractors, customers, and other utilities. - Will respond to natural gas emergencies. - Investigates high bill complaints and conducts combustion and efficiency tests. - Interprets gas standards and codes to customers and dealers. - Performs plant locations, monitors cathodic protection, and oversees construction adjacent to company plant. - Performs gate station duties. - Performs meter reading duties as required. - with heating dealers in the area. - Assists in the training of junior personnel and is responsible for the coordination of crews and other resources. - Demonstrates an understanding of the principles of combustion, properties, and migration of natural gas by following - Company procedures while working with natural gas and related equipment. - Communicates clearly, concisely, and accurately, in writing and orally, with co-workers, customers, outside agencies and - general public on work-related matters as required. - Operates vehicles in a safe, courteous, and responsible manner; performs minor checks and maintains vehicle in good and - clean condition; drives defensively; reports vehicle and equipment defects and accidents. - Responsible for the neat and orderly housekeeping of work area, equipment, buildings, grounds, and vehicles. **_ Qualifications:_** - Possess a "Class "A" or "B" Gas Fitter's License issued by the Province of Manitoba certifying qualification (or equivalent Provincial certification), two years' experience as a licensed gas fitter, and a high school diploma. - Ability to work cooperatively in a safe, courteous, and responsible manner with co-workers, customers and outside agencies following the standards, procedures, and policies of the Company. - Attend and satisfactorily complete training courses as assigned. - Physically capable of performing duties associated with the position.
